[vlc-devel] [PATCH] inhibit (power management) : supports gnome-session >= 2.27
remi at remlab.net
Tue Jul 26 16:36:50 CEST 2011
Le mardi 26 juillet 2011 16:59:32 Jean-Baptiste Kempf, vous avez écrit :
> On Tue, Jul 26, 2011 at 03:48:42PM +0200, Rémi Denis-Courmont wrote :
> > As far as I understand, the official FreeDesktop answer is upower:
> > http://upower.freedesktop.org/docs/
> Cool. Is it less brain-dead that other *Kit libraries?
I don't know that any of the other kits have libraries, nor do I know that
they are brain-dead. PolicyKit and udisks seemed to make some sense though VLC
does not really need to care about them.
They use the stupid glib but they do not force client applications to do so.
They use D-Bus whose wire protocol is brain damaged beyond repair, but it's
not their fault if FreeDesktop has settled for such a poorly designed IPC.
More information about the vlc-devel